The short answer

38 homes sold in First Neighborhood over the last 24 months, at a median price of $1,765,000. Sales ran from $1,170,000 to $3,000,000. First Neighborhood sits in Westlake Village, California, and every figure here comes from closed sales recorded in the California Regional Multiple Listing Service inside the community's mapped boundary, through September 3, 2026.

Is First Neighborhood going up or down?

The median sale price in First Neighborhood over the last 12 months was $1,787,500, across 18 closed sales. In the 12 months before that it was $1,525,000, across 20 sales. That is up 17.2%.

Both windows are small. A single very expensive or very cheap sale moves a median built on 18 homes more than it would move a citywide figure. Read the direction, not the decimal.

Where First Neighborhood is, and how these numbers were counted

First Neighborhood is in Westlake Village, California. The boundary used on this page is the one published in OpenStreetMap, entry way/1313503213, so the shape behind these figures is a third party's and can be checked rather than taken on our word.

Every closed sale in the California Regional Multiple Listing Service over the last 730 days was tested against that boundary. 38 of them closed inside it. Sales just outside the line are not counted, which is the point: a community median built from the surrounding city is not a community median.
